A lack of Government oversight of franchised higher education providers has left the student loan system open to fraud and abuse, MPs have warned. Franchised providers - institutions that operate in partnership with registered universities to deliver courses on their behalf - create "risks" for taxpayers and students, the Public Accounts Committee (PAC) said.
